Please disable Windows Defender Real Time Protection as it may interfere with the fix. To disable Windows Defender:
- Open Windows Defender
- Click Tools
- Click General Settings
- Scroll down to Real Time Protection Options
- Uncheck Turn on Real Time Protection (recommended)
- Close Windows Defender
Once your log is clean you can re-enable Windows Defender Real Time Protection.Please download Malwarebytes' Anti-Malware to your desktop.
- Double-click mbam-setup.exe and follow the prompts to install the program.
- At the end, be sure a checkmark is placed next to Update Malwarebytes' Anti-Malware and Launch Malwarebytes' Anti-Malware, then click Finish.
- If an update is found, it will download and install the latest version.
- Once the program has loaded, select Perform Quick Scan
- Click Scan.
- When the scan is complete, click OK, then Show Results to view the results.
- Be sure that everything is checked, and click Remove Selected.
- When completed, a log will open in Notepad.
- Please save it to your desktop.
